Output 50a4bedbcb97093520d355ddcb020808e73a7ec4d1ef19bccfbf9ad10e964a00:22

value
12434817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fad96535f0e1da680c29b786c2fd7356d113742c OP_EQUAL
address
MWmXbHJHiEeNxG5m28dAkZ6pVrVVKoQnzf
transaction
50a4bedbcb97093520d355ddcb020808e73a7ec4d1ef19bccfbf9ad10e964a00
spent
true